    SST 100 was another interesting race engine OMC made/sold.
    A production 2 liter 90 degree looper powerhead installed on the 6 inch V8 race mid-section.
    Freddie Webb made the engine go real fast. Second picture.

    Paul and Dieter Jousseaume from France winning poster from Paris 6 hours 1975.
    The two brothers took the overall win in a boat built in France powered by an Evinrude 2 liter V6 cross-flow.

    Very unique pictures from the UIM Formula 1 race last weekend in Evian, France.


    Amaury Jousseaume ( son of former Paris 6 Hour winner) also brought his red F1-V8 Molinari/Evinrude V8 from early eighties in to the pit.
    This red Molinari/Evinrude V8 got more attention then most modern race boats. Specially when Renato Molinari and Guido Cappellino showed up.

    The OMC F1-V8 powerhead was also available with a offshore midsection/gearcase and sold on a limited scale.
    OMC did never really get involved in Offshore but some team used the engines.
